My Name is James Ready and I have been teaching professionally since 2011.

In this time I have taught hundreds of students, all of mixed age and ability.

Fully DBS checked and Safeguarding Qualified, I have worked in numerous Primary and Secondary schools across Norfolk and Suffolk as well as teaching privately from home. 

I am experienced at working with one on one and small group tuition all the way up to full class (of up to 30 students at a time)

My lessons are tailored for the individual and are always aimed to be fun and relaxed whilst at the the same time maintaining a hard work ethic and desire to progress and improve.

My lessons can be used for - 

*Learning songs 

*Learning different playing styles and techniques

*Grade Examinations

*Improving Technique

*Improvisation

*Composition

*Music Theory

*Helping with GCSE Music 

Lessons are based in Redgrave (Diss Norfolk)

Lessons are priced - 

*£20 per Hour

*13 per Half Hour

*£22.50 for two students coming together within an hours slot

Biography

I am a experienced and enthusiastic Guitarist and have been playing since the age of 10.

Performing and playing professionally since the age of 16.

I have toured all across the UK and parts of Europe touring professionally with my band Walkway - www.officialwalkway.com

We have toured with and shared the stage with many legendary musicians and stars, most notably - Status Quo, The Darkness, Black Stone Cherry, Slade, Eric Martin (Mr.Big), Graham Bonnet (Rainbow), Bernie Marsden (Whitesnake) etc..

As well as my teaching and performing with Walkway, I am also a session guitarist, having worked on numerous projects over the years.

Session projects include -

*Touring as accompanying Guitarist for Legendary Vocalist Eric Martin (of Mr.Big) on two of his Acoustic tours.

*Playing Guitar for Multi-platinum selling artist Gary Chilton (Formally of the Soldiers) on Christmas single “I Wonder Where He Is Now” This single was released to raise money for Help The Heroes charity and can be found here - https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=yejXIUXfEic

This single also features legendary musicians Russ Gilbrook and Dave Rimmer from Uriah Heep as well as Geoff Whitehorn (Procol Harum, Bad Company)

*Playing Guitar on the "Rock Remembers Rick" E.p which was the official UK #2 in the physical Sales charts for Christmas 2017
